3 Bedrooms | 2 Full Bathrooms
2 Queens | 1 Twin | 1 Twin-over-queen Bunk Bed | 1 Twin-over-twin Bunk Bed

A true oceanside treasure, The Mermaid Cottage offers guests the nostalgia of a classic knotty-pine paneled beach bungalow effortlessly combined with shabby-chic touches and modern amenities. With space for up to ten guests and two dogs per stay, the entire family can soak in the sun as you build sandcastles together just steps from your door.

Attractively refreshed and decorated throughout, the open concept living area is well lit both day and nighttime thanks to walls of windows and thoughtful lighting choices. Cuddle up on the comfortable sectional or lounge in the pair of recliners to watch a movie or stream your favorite shows. The sturdy dining table seats at least six adults comfortably, with bench seating along one side accepting for additional space if needed. Three additional seats are available at the adjacent breakfast bar. The compact kitchen still offers plenty of counterspace and is completely supplied with everything you need to prepare meals, whether you’re laying out the ultimate build your own sandwich bar, setting some chili to simmer in the included crockpot while you spend the day on the beach or attractively baking an impressive catch of the day.

Just off the kitchen, the first two bedrooms share hall access to a full bathroom with a pedestal sink and a standard tub/shower combo. The streetside bedroom is furnished with a twin-over-double bunk bed and a twin bed. The stackable washer and dryer are also tucked behind a screen in this room. The middle bedroom provides a queen bed and a twin-over-twin bunk bed, along with a intelligent TV for personal entertainment. The oceanfront master suite is located off the living room and features a queen bed, wall-mounted intelligent TV and direct oceanfront deck access. The ensuite bathroom offers a pedestal sink and step-in shower stall.

The oceanfront covered porch offers plenty of seating, with a wrap around constructed in bench, classic rocking chairs and a comfortable lounge chaise. Dine al fresco at the wooden picnic table as you watch the sunset over the Atlantic. Thanks to the wooden gate at the top of the steps, parents can relax as toddlers or dogs play. There’s also a fenced dog run on the lower level, as well as an additional picnic table and a sand box in the shade under the home. The enclosed outdoor shower with hot and cold water makes rinsing sand off after a day on the beach a breeze, and the storage area is well outfitted with beach chairs and toys for your use, plus a cart to haul everything in.

How to get the best Oak Island vacation property experience:

Get the most from your budget:

  • June, July, and August are the most expensive months along the coast of NC. To find the best value, try shifting your vacation week to the Spring or Fall months. May, September, and even October offer great temperatures, fewer crowds, and greatly reduced traffic.
  • In the Carolina Beach area, The sooner you can book a vacation rental, the easier your search will be. The most desirable vacation rentals are booked very early. Reserving your vacation rental six to twelve months before your vacation dates is recommended. Christmas, Thanksgiving and New Years Eve are excellent times to search for and book your rental home.
  • Veterans and Active Duty Military members may qualify for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property owner or host if your vacationing group qualifies for a special rate.
  • Booking websites frequently offer renters an option to buy trip insurance. Trip insurance, which commonly will cost you between 1% - 5% of the boo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for any missed trip time as a result of personal medical-related issues or weather, as well as hurricane evacuation costs or charges, such as an unanticipated hotel overnight or additional gasoline exp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a welcome relief if the unforeseen happens. Ask your property manager for program terms and fees.
  • Many property management companies supply Carolina Beach area travel guide magazines which often include coupons, either offered directly by local businesses, or by way of a relationship with the rental management company and the business itself. You can also find Carolina Beach area magazine and coupon books at local shops and grocery stores.

Advice for a fantastic stay:

  • Take a copy of the owner's contact number and entry/exit procedures for your rental home.
  • Upon check-in, document any damages to the rental property and immediately contact the property manager. Record all coorespondence.
  • Property managers are available to help! Feel free to ask any questions before, during, or after your stay.
  • Respecting quiet hours and parking restrictions can make a stay more pleasurable. Be a good neighbor. You will increase your chance to make some new local friends, and resident neighbors are usually a fantastic resource to find the best local spots.
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local! Neighbors can usually point you in the right direction. Who better to ask where to launch your kayaks, have a great night out, or the best spots for crabbing?
  • Keep your rental home locked while you are gone! Don't let crooks spoil your holiday.
  • Don't leave anything behind! Before departing, walk through the rental to reconfirm you've collected all of your things. Check bathrooms, garages, and back yards for hidden items. Clean out the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Go through the rental a final time and scan for any damage. We recommend walking through with the property manager whenever you can (often this isn't possible). If the host isn't available, ensure that you take video and pictures of the rental to record its condition.
  • Remember to leave a review! Hosts rely on great reviews to inspire new bookings. They'll be grateful for your review. Alternatively, if something wasn't as described, other families will be thankful you shared your experience find their best rental home. Be fair with your review.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the owner could control the issue, and if so, whether they responded expeditiously to remedy it.
